What is Go Global Ecommerce?
Go Global Ecommerce acts as a white-label online distributor in selected markets.
Main Services
Merchant of Record (MoR)
A white-label local reseller for brands in selected markets. (Cross-border selling also available)
- International sales
- To improve buyer confidence through localization, removing barriers to sell
Improves customer experience to drive NPS and brand loyalty.
- D2C (eStore) and marketplace options.
- Rapid deployment options for immediate growth.
- Cost savings and operational efficiency
- Simplifies operations and reduces operating costs
- Aggregated negotiation power and scale for payments and FX
- Simplifies the administration of returns, refunds, and chargebacks
- Reduces risk
- Be fully compliant with local trading, tax, and data privacy requirements
- Reduces fraud and risk with Go Global Ecommerce's expertise and partner platforms
Importer of Record (IoR)
Acts as the legal importer on the user's behalf.
Managed importation services
- Managing freight forwarding shipments into regional/local distribution.
- One-stop-shop – offers a network of agents to simplify operations.
- Integration into local fulfillment or marketplace setup.
Go Global Ecommerce aims to help users improve ecommerce operations to shrink costs and reduce the risk of online trading internationally.

What is Go Global Ecommerce?
Go Global Ecommerce enables companies' international growth by managing the complexity of cross border eCommerce. It acts as a Merchant of Record managing all the legal and fiscal services. With headquarters in Turin and offices in Barcelona, Dublin and New York, Go Global Ecommerce provides cross-border eCommerce solutions to make eCommerce expansion easier, avoiding extra costs or risks and increasing revenue.
